Mystical & deep-sea mermaid names

For mysterious deep-ocean mermaids and mystic sea-maidens — flowing names with an alluring, otherworldly depth:

Vasilia, Nyxora, Maraline, Thessaly, Calypso, Undine, Meridian, Oceiana, Lorelei, Sedna, Naiadne, Abyssia, Vaelmara, Ondine, Mireia, Aziza, Naerina, Tethys, Morwenna, Cordellia.

Calypso, Lorelei, and Undine carry deep, alluring sea-mystery — Calypso (the sea-nymph of legend), Lorelei (the enchanting siren of the river), and Undine (a water-spirit of myth). Sedna (the Inuit goddess of the sea) and Tethys (a primordial sea-titan) lend ancient, oceanic power for a mystic mermaid of the deep, dark water.

Match the name to the mermaid's depths

Mermaids inhabit everything from sunlit shallows to the lightless deep, and matching the name to where she dwells (and who she is) makes her come alive. The classic is the reef or shallow-water mermaid — the bright, lovely sea-maiden of coral gardens and sunlit lagoons, playful and graceful, suiting a sweet oceanic name (Coralie, Marina, Pearl, Delphine). The name should sparkle like sun on water. Then there's the sea-princess or noble mermaid — daughter of an underwater royal court, elegant and proud, fitting a graceful, regal name (Nerida, Cordelia, Thalassa) with a touch more majesty.

There's also the deep-ocean mystic — the mysterious mermaid of the dark, crushing depths, keeper of ancient secrets and old sea-magic, suiting a darker, alluring name (Calypso, Abyssia, Sedna) heavy with the weight of the deep. And there's the singer or enchantress — the mermaid whose voice lures sailors across the water, more alluring and a little dangerous, fitting a lyrical name (Lirona, Sirena, Lorelei) — though for a truly dangerous luring singer, you may want a siren proper. Don't forget the bioluminescent or exotic mermaid either — a glowing wonder of the deep, suiting a luminous name (Lumina, Opaline). Deciding where your mermaid dwells and who she is — sunny reef-dweller, sea-princess, deep mystic, singer, or glowing deep-sea wonder — instantly tells you how bright, how regal, how dark, or how lyrical the name should be. What are good mermaid names with meanings?

Many mermaid names carry sea-meanings: Marina and Maris ("of the sea"), Nerida ("sea-nymph"), Thalassa ("sea"), Pearl and Aquamarine (sea-treasures), and Delphine ("dolphin"). Myth-names like Calypso, Lorelei, Undine, and Sedna come from sea-goddesses and water-spirits, adding authentic oceanic depth.

What's the difference between a mermaid and a siren name?

Mermaid names are enchanting, flowing, and oceanic, evoking beauty and the sea (Marina, Coralie, Pearl). Siren names lean more alluring and dangerous, emphasizing the deadly, sailor-luring voice (Lorelei, Sirena). A mermaid name sounds lovely and watery; a siren name sounds beautiful but perilous — though they overlap for a singing, alluring mermaid.
